Changes to MQ Officials Training Seminar schedule

In order to avoid potential event clashes, some minor adjustments have been made to the Motorcycling Queensland schedule of Officials Training Seminars.

The most significant change sees the Townsville Non-Competition / Race Secretary / Scrutineer which was originally scheduled for the weekend of 26th & 27th April, re-scheduled to now take place on the weekend of 19th & 20th July.

The other update is the addition of a new Generic & Clerk / Steward Officials Seminar to take place in the Brisbane / Beenleigh area on the weekend of 11th & 12th October.

SEQ Junior Motocross Series Clerk of Course

The Motorcycling Queensland Junior Subcommittee is looking for Expressions of Interest from suitable qualified persons interested in nominating for the position of Series Clerk of Course for the 2008 South-East Queensland Junior Motocross Series.

The South-East Queensland Junior Motocross Series is a 5 round, 2 day Open Motocross Series containing senior support classes. The Series is a graded junior meeting, catering for the novice through to the expert rider.

The 2008 Series is scheduled as follows:

Round 1: 26/27 July (Echo Valley, Toowoomba)
Round 2: 9/10 August (Mundubbera)
Round 3: 23/24 August (Roma)
Round 4: 6/7 September (Bundaberg)
Round 5: 20/21 September (Tivoli Raceway, Ipswich)

Now in its 15th year, the Series continues to grow, and regularly caters for in excess of 400 riders over the course of the weekend.

Applicants for the position of Series Clerk of Course must be a minimum Level 3 Motocross Clerk of Course, ideally with experience in a similar role at similar sized meetings.

The successful person must also be willing to take on 'Assistant' Clerk's of Course who may be wanting to train under him / her to gain further experience in this role.

2008 Officials Training schedule

Motorcycling Queensland has released details of it's 2008 schedule for Officials Training Seminars.

More than 30 seminars have been scheduled to take place throughout the state this year.

All Motorcycling Queensland Officials Training Seminjars are free of charge, and Motorcycling Queensland provides all neccessary courses resources, as well as catering to attendees.
